1934 Genco Step Up pinball

Description: StepUp, Genco, 06/34, balls landing in top Step Up hole plays a 4-note musical chime, advances playfield balls along the three wire form tracks, and releases all of the outhole balls to be played again. Player can shoot only one ball at a time into play. The chime sounds happen by balls hitting internal bells and the ball advancement is generated by the weight of balls on the trips. No electrical power is used in this game. Mechanical pinball.
